Drinks
If you are one of those who likes everything easy, smoothies are an excellent option for you. The best of all? They are totally homemade and without conservatives.
You can make one with oatmeal, banana, cinnamon, peanut butter, walnut and milk of your choice.
If yours is something fresher, you could take a green juice. It includes from cucumber, celery, prickly pear, spinach, some fruit and water.
